Pixel Pitch, Simplified
Pixel pitch is the distance between LED pixels. Smaller pitch supports closer viewing and higher image density; larger pitch can fit bigger spaces and longer viewing distances.
P0.7
Ultra-fine detail for close-view luxury applications.
P0.9
Premium balance for residences, private cinemas, and architectural display walls.
P1.25
Strong option for larger spaces and longer viewing distances.

Why COB Matters
COB — chip-on-board — places the LED chips beneath a refined protective surface instead of leaving individual LED packages exposed. For luxury interiors, that can support a cleaner appearance, tighter pixel density, and a more refined front surface.
Refined Visual Surface
COB helps create a smoother front-facing display surface with fewer exposed package details than older LED designs.
Fine-Pitch Image Density
COB configurations support ultra-fine pixel pitch options such as P0.7, P0.9, and P1.25 for close-view architectural environments.
Strong Contrast & Color Performance
Fine-pitch COB systems can support deep contrast, high refresh rates, and premium image presentation when properly specified and calibrated.
